The upcoming Blu-ray and DVD volumes for the home video release of the TV anime series Kuroko no Basuke (Kuroko's Basketball) will each include a short OVA episode with "bloopers". The anime began airing in Japan (and also simulcasting on Crunchyroll) earlier this month, and its first home video disc is planned for release on July 27.

The TV anime series Mirai Nikki, also known as The Future Diary, came to an end in Japan yesterday with episode 26. But the franchise goes on, as the final episode faded out to the announcement of a "next project" being launched. Just what kind of (anime?) project, there's no way of knowing yet.

Earlier this month at Sakura-Con 2012, in Seattle, the animation studio Madhouse revealed a new "Ninja Scroll Project" through a sneak peak consisting of 3 shorts that the studio created for the project. The announcement was also reiterated a few days ago on Madhouse's official website, though without offering any kind of details about this new Ninja Scroll anime. Well, presumably anime...

The official website for the recently announced / clarified OVA sequel Otome wa Boku ni Koishiteru 2: Futari no Elder has been updated with details about its release. The anime will have three episodes, with the respective Blu-ray and DVD volumes set to release in Japan on August 29, September 26 and October 24.

A recent announcement that surfaced from the latest issue of Dengeki no Kanzume magazine, followed by the opening of an official website, reveals plans for an upcoming TV anime series called Sakurasou no Pet na Kanojo. It's based on a romantic school comedy light novel series written by Hajime Kamoshida and illustrated by Keji Mizoguchi.

The upcoming Blu-ray and DVD volumes for the home video release of the TV anime series Accel World will each include a short OVA episode. The anime began airing in Japan (and also simulcasting on Hulu) yesterday, and its first home video disc is planned for release on July 25. The bundled OVA shorts are called Actual World.

The studio behind the recently announced TV anime adaptation Little Busters! has been revealed to be J.C. Staff, according to a scan from the Dengeki Visual Arts magazine. Several staffers were also named there, and you can find the translated list over on MAL. No release timeframe for the anime was given at this time, either.

Little did we know last month, when Nisemonogatari ended with that "To Be Continued" notice, that it's not just that particular (sub-)series that will be extended with more anime. Instead, all of NisiOisin's "Monogatari" novels will have anime adaptations, according to an announcement that surfaced today from the Nisio Tsuushin newsletter.

That supposed crossover anime of Detective Conan and Kindaichi Shounen no Jikenbo (Young Kindaichi's Casebook) may have been just an April Fools' joke, but this one, apparently, isn't. According to Shogakukan's Weekly Shounen Sunday magazine, a special crossover OVA was announced to combine Gosho Aoyama's flagship shounen manga Detective Conan (Meitantei Conan) with another short story of his, called Excalibur.
